Erika Shishido
Erika Shishido, widely recognized by her wrestling persona Aja Kong, is a celebrated Japanese professional wrestler and the visionary founder of the ARSION all-women wrestling promotion. Shishido's illustrious career has seen her capture numerous championships in both singles and tag team categories, primarily during her tenure with All Japan Women's Pro-Wrestling (AJW). She was trained by AJW and graduated in 1986, making her professional debut that summer. Shortly after, she joined the notorious heel faction Gokuaku Domei, led by Dump Matsumoto, alongside her classmate Nobuko Kimura.
Following the dissolution of the stable in 1988, Shishido and Kimura reunited in 1990 as the duo Jungle Jack, embarking on a fierce rivalry against their former allies, including Bull Nakano. Their partnership yielded two WWWA World Tag Team Championship reigns and a memorable hair versus hair match in 1991, where they ultimately lost and were shaved bald.
Kong also pursued the prestigious WWWA World Heavyweight Championship, ultimately defeating Nakano on November 15, 1992, after several attempts, thus ending Nakano's three-year title reign. Her U.S. appearances included a standout performance at WWF's Survivor Series 1995, where she emerged as the sole survivor of a women's elimination match, defeating all four opponents, including champion Alundra Blayze.
Currently, Aja Kong competes for Oz Academy, where she has held the promotion's championship and leads the Jungle Jack 21 stable. Additionally, she participated in the Chikara JoshiMania weekend in December 2011, showcasing her enduring legacy in wrestling. Shishido's diverse heritage includes Japanese and African-American roots, with her father having served in the U.S. military.
